Description

Build a solid understanding of root position tonic, subdominant, and dominant chords/triads in major/minor keys up to three flats or sharps. Students will learn how to identify the major or minor keys of primary triads as shown on the staff, both with and without key signatures. Triads are presented in both solid (block) form and broken form. Major keys include C, G, D, A, F, B flat, and E flat major. Minor keys include Am, Em, Bm, F#m, Dm, Gm, and Cm. Audio and written instructions are included throughout the deck. All questions are multiple choice and have been optimized for visual, audio, and motor accessibility. There are moveable notes available to plan each answer, but these are optional and will not affect the answer if they are not used. The first six cards introduce the concepts and give examples of questions, while the remaining 16 cards per play are randomized. This series covers material used in Royal Conservatory (RCM) Celebrate Theory Level 4. (This is a supplement to RCM studies, and not a product of RCM.)
